Residential Life Associate Men's Treatment (Per Diem)
Department:
Straight and NarrowOffice:
Straight and Narrow Are you passionate about making a difference in others' lives? Then come join the Straight and Narrow team! Headquartered in Paterson, NJ, Straight and Narrow is the largest program of its kind. We provide innovative and compassionate services to individuals struggling with substance use and co-occurring disorders. We are looking for dedicated, caring and compassionate people to work in our Residential/Outpatient Treatment Facilities and Community Programs. Residential Life Associate (Per Diem) You must be flexible to work varied shifts including day, evening, overnight and/or weekends. Must be willing to travel to programs to work needed hours.Location:
Paterson and Passaic NJRegular Salary:
$16.00-$17.00/HrJob Summary:
Provide supervision, support and direction to residential addiction treatment clients, while maintaining a safe, disciplined and caring environment on the unit and in all other venues in which clients are present.Position Specific Duties and Responsibilities:
Client Supervision and Support Provide direct supervision and support to clients on unit. Maintain high visibility in client areas to provide structure and supervision. Assist/supervise clients in maintaining the safety and cleanliness of the facility. Assist clients in attaining internal structure by strictly following established schedule. Know the names of all clients on the unit and their room assignments. Introduce self to all new clients on their first day on the unit and inform them of your role on the unit and the times you will be present. Complete rounds of unit every 30 minutes and ensure that all clients are accounted for. Ensure a one (1) staff per twenty-four (24) client ratio during waking hours and one (1) staff per thirty (30) during sleeping hours, and two staff members at all times.Benefits:
For full time positions, we offer medical, vision, dental, life and supplemental life insurance. Accidental and Critical Illness Insurance, 403B with employer match, Paid Time off (PTO), in house training seminars, two training days for certified professionals. SN also offers supervision for those individuals trying to become licensed in NJ as a LCADC/CADC, LSW, LCSW, LAC, LPC and LMFT. We participate in employee discount programs such as the Working Advantage program.Qualifications:
30 CADC Credits/Recovery Specialist or High School Diploma with one (1) year relevant experience working in the field of Addiction and Mental Health. Have and/or maintain CPR/First Aid certification or achieve CPR/First Aid certification within thirty (30) days from the date of hire. Valid driver's license from the state of residence and a clear driving record. Good computer skills.Similar jobs in Clifton, NJ
